    The National Democratic Congress (NDC) has filed an election petition challenging the legitimacy of Annoh Dompreh’s win as Member of Parliament for the Nsawam-Adoagyiri constituency.

    Dr. Tanko-Computer insists that the process was fraught with irregularities and cannot be accepted as a fair outcome.

    Speaking on the matter in an interview with Channel One TV, he stated, “We have filed an election petition against the declaration of Honourable Annoh Dompreh as the winner of that contest.

    The High Court is handling the case, and I have been reliably informed that they have now been properly served.”

    Dr. Tanko-Computer expressed deep concerns about how the declaration was made, alleging the use of fraudulent documents.

    “Fake pink sheets, scanned ones, were used to declare him on our blind side. We were in court, having filed a stay of execution, yet they went ahead with the declaration,” he said.

    According to him, the NDC will pursue the case vigorously, determined to expose any illegitimacy in the process. “We can’t allow this. We must ensure that the sanctity of our democracy and electoral process is upheld,” he added.

    He warned that allowing such irregularities to go unchecked would set a dangerous precedent.

    “If we allow this, we are telling people that as long as they can manipulate electoral officers, they can force their way into Parliament. That’s not democracy,” he asserted.
